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8069 04679 4706735775
7460598473 47159339791 947
7460598473 47159339791 947
44907245 752804651 430534
All about undefined
Interested in learning more?
7460598473 47159339791 947
44907245 752804651 430534
See more
85 864 323799
248644676 23 2247542
See more
7232 789441141 9532
41847 7441517953 127657 83
See more